Wilson Moller married 31 October 1833 Mary Margaret Shafer in Highland County, Ohio. Marriage performed by Abraham Welty. [1]
The family resided in Highland County, Ohio in 1850.[2]
Wilson Moler M 40 Kentucky
Polly Moler F 39 Ohio
Levi Moler M 15 Ohio
Barton Moler M 13 Ohio
Rebecca Moler F 11 Ohio
Sally Moler F 9 Ohio
Mathias Moler M 7 Ohio
Sanford Moler M 5 Ohio
Adam Moler M 4 Ohio
John Moler M 1 Ohio
The family resided in Buford, Highland County, Ohio in 1880.[3]
Wilson Moler M 65 Kentucky
Mary Moler F 68 Ohio
Margaret Moler F 27 Ohio
